What is Mindful Eating?

Mindful eating is the practice of fully engaging with the experience of eating, with attention to the colors, textures, flavors, temperatures, and smells of your food. It involves being present in the moment and savoring each bite without distraction. The goal is to listen to your body’s hunger signals and eat just enough to satisfy your needs.

How Can Mindful Eating Help with Weight Loss?

Mindful eating can be a powerful tool for weight loss for several reasons. First, by slowing down and savoring your food, you’re more likely to notice when you’re full, which can prevent overeating. Additionally, mindful eating can help you identify emotional triggers that lead to mindless snacking or binge eating. By being more in tune with your body and its needs, you can make healthier food choices that support your weight loss goals.

Here are a few ways mindful eating contributes to weight loss:

  • Improves Digestion: Eating slowly and chewing thoroughly can improve digestion and nutrient absorption.
  • Reduces Overeating: Tuning into your body’s hunger and fullness signals can help you eat just what you need, reducing the likelihood of overeating.
  • Enhances Food Enjoyment: By focusing on the sensory experience of eating, you may find satisfaction with smaller portions.
  • Addresses Emotional Eating: Mindfulness can help you recognize emotional eating patterns and find other ways to cope with emotions.

How to Practice Mindful Eating

Here are some tips to get you started on your mindful eating journey:

  1. Start Small: Begin with one meal or snack per day, and gradually increase your mindfulness with more meals.
  2. Minimize Distractions: Turn off the TV, put away your phone, and focus fully on the experience of eating.
  3. Engage Your Senses: Notice the color, texture, aroma, and flavor of your food. This can help you appreciate your meal more deeply.
  4. Chew Slowly: Take the time to chew your food well, which can aid digestion and give your body time to register fullness.
  5. Check In With Hunger: Before you eat, ask yourself if you’re truly hungry or if there’s another need that could be addressed.
  6. Pause Mid-Meal: Halfway through your meal, stop for a moment to assess your current level of hunger or fullness.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can Mindful Eating Be Practiced with Any Type of Diet?

Yes, absolutely. Mindful eating is a technique that can be applied to any dietary pattern. Whether you’re vegan, paleo, or anything in between, mindfulness can enhance your eating experience and support your health goals.

Do I Need to Meditate to Practice Mindful Eating?

While meditation can certainly complement mindful eating by increasing your overall mindfulness, it’s not a requirement. You can practice mindful eating without a formal meditation practice.

How Long Does It Take to See Results from Mindful Eating?

Results can vary from person to person. Some may notice changes in their eating habits and weight within a few weeks, while for others it might take longer. The key is consistency and patience.

Is Mindful Eating Always Effective for Weight Loss?

Mindful eating is a helpful tool for many, but it’s important to remember that weight loss is complex and involves several factors. For best results, mindful eating should be combined with healthy eating habits and regular physical activity.
